Exploring Different Game Categories
Online casinos offer a diverse array of games, catering to a wide range of preferences. Slot games remain incredibly popular, offering a variety of themes, paylines, and bonus features. Table games, such as blackjack, roulette, and baccarat, provide a more traditional casino experience, often with higher payout potential. Live dealer games have gained significant traction in recent years, bridging the gap between online and brick-and-mortar casinos by providing a real-time gaming experience with a human dealer. Video poker offers a strategic element, requiring players to make informed decisions based on probability and skill. Understanding the rules and strategies for each game category can significantly enhance your chances of success and enjoyment.
| Game Category | Typical RTP (Return to Player) | Skill Level | Popularity |
|---|---|---|---|
| Slot Games | 92-96% | Low | Very High |
| Blackjack | 95-99% | Medium-High | High |
| Roulette | 92-97% | Low-Medium | High |
| Video Poker | 95-99% | High | Medium |
The table above showcases the common Return to Player (RTP) percentages for different game categories, offering insight into the theoretical payout rate. Keep in mind that RTP is a statistical average and does not guarantee specific outcomes. It’s a useful metric, however, when comparing various games.
Maximizing Bonuses and Promotions
One of the key attractions of online casinos is the abundance of bonuses and promotions they offer. These incentives can significantly boost your bankroll and extend your playtime. However, it’s crucial to approach these offers with a cautious and informed mindset. Always read the terms and conditions carefully, paying close attention to wagering requirements, maximum bet limits, and game restrictions. Wagering requirements d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. A high wagering requirement can make it challenging to convert the bonus funds into real money. Different games contribute differently to the fulfillment of wagering requirements; for example, sl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ute only 10% or 20%. It's important to understand these nuances to maximize the value of the bonus.
Understanding Wagering Requirements and Game Contributions
Successfully navigating the world of online casino bonuses hinges on a thorough understanding of wagering requirements and game contributions. A common misconception is that a larger bonus is always better. However, a smaller bonus with lower wagering requirements may be more advantageous. For example, a $50 bonus with a 20x wagering requirement is generally more favorable than a $100 bonus with a 50x wagering requirement. Furthermore, be aware of game restrictions. Some bonuses may only be valid for specific games, while others may exclude certain high-payout games. Strategic planning and careful selection of bonuses can significantly improve your overall gaming experience and potential winnings.
- Prioritize bonuses with low wagering requirements.
- Check for game restrictions before accepting a bonus.
- Understand how different games contribute to wagering requirements.
- Read the terms and conditions thoroughly.

Ensuring Security and Fair Play
Security is paramount when engaging in online gaming. Reputable platforms employ a range of security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Look for casinos that utilize SSL encryption technology, which encrypts data transmitted between your computer and the casino's servers. Additionally, ensure that the platform is licensed and regulated by a recognized gaming authority. Licensing bodies such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Curacao eGaming Authority impose strict standards on operators, ensuring fair play and responsible gaming practices. Regularly review the casino’s privacy policy to understand how your data is collected, used, and protected. Strong passwords and two-factor authentication can further enhance your account security. Finally, be cautious of phishing scams and never share your login credentials with anyone.
Verifying Licensing and Regulation
Verifying a casino’s licensing and regulation is a crucial step in ensuring a safe and fair gaming experience. Lic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and inspections by the licensing authority, which ensures compliance with industry standards. The licensing information is typically displayed prominently on the casino’s website, usually in the footer. You can also verify the license by visiting the licensing authority’s website and searching for the casino’s name. A valid license provides assurance that the casino operates legally and adheres to responsible gaming principles. Avoid casinos that lack a valid license, as they may be operating illegally and may not offer adequate protection to players.
- Check the casino's website for licensing information.
- Visit the licensing authority's website to verify the license.
- Ensure the license is current and valid.
- Be cautious of casinos without a valid license.

Responsible Gaming Practices
Engaging in online gaming should be a fun and enjoyable experience. It’s vital to practice responsible gaming habits to avoid potential problems. Set a budget for your gaming activities and stick to it. Treat your gaming funds as entertainment expenses, and never gamble with money you cannot afford to lose. Set time limits for your gaming sessions to prevent excessive play. Take frequent breaks to avoid fatigue and maintain a healthy perspective. Be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ling with increasing amounts of money, and neglecting personal responsibilities.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help from a reputable organization such as the National Council on Problem Gambling or Gamblers Anonymous. nv-casinos1.com and similar platforms should provide links to responsible gaming resources.
